Hey guys up till today i actually never even heard of a chevy luv pickup so i am looking for some info on them.

I am looking at buying a nice summer toy which is a 79 Luv pickup 4x4. It has a built 350 in it pushing 450 horse to the tires, new posi rear end with a new 4 speed in it. The body has no rust and no dents but a old paint job. He has a custom exhaust on it. The interior is completely original with minor wear and tear on it.

He is asking 5-6k for it. From what i can tell he has about 2k into the engine alone.

What do you guys think? Post any questions you have ill do my best to answer them.

Is this a completed project or a work in progress? If the latter are you competent to finish it to the stage you want?
It may not still be a working 4x4, it's near impossible to get a SBC oil pan & the front drive train to clear (especially the front driveshaft) & the "new" 4sp would need it's own transfer case. Even if somehow everything is connected the front drivetrain is extremely weak to handle that much power.
For better advice as to the value you really need to post lots of pictures & more details on how the mods were done. Also your location will effect value. A lot depends on what you want, working 4x4 or 2wd tire burner.
